The draw for the upcoming 2023 Asian Cup group will be held shortly. The Chinese men's soccer team has fallen out of the top 10 Asian rankings due to their less than ideal performance in the international arena. As a result, the Chinese team can only participate in the draw as a second-tier team. This identity greatly increased the Chinese team was divided into the "group of death" possibility.

In the first team, except for the host Qatar, the remaining five teams are traditional Asian powerhouses, and no matter who the Chinese men's soccer team meets, it will be difficult to gain points. So if the national soccer team wants to get out of the line, the main focus should be on the third and fourth ranked teams, and try to get three points in these two teams! Speaking of the third team, there is another arch-rival of the national soccer team, which is Vietnam who humiliated the Chinese men's soccer team in the past 12 matches.

When it comes to Vietnam, I'm sure many old fans should laugh at it because in the history of Asian soccer, Vietnam has always been a "fishbowl", hardly able to stir up any storm. In the past, when the Chinese team met Vietnam, they thought the question was not whether they could win, but how much they could win. However, through rapid progress in recent years, Vietnamese soccer has become a force to be reckoned with in Asian soccer. In the last World Cup qualifiers, Vietnam finished in the top 12 for the first time in their history, squeezing out a group of Asian powerhouses.

Despite losing their last 12 matches, Vietnam announced their exit from the World Cup outright early on. But in the two rounds of matches against China, Vietnam put Chinese soccer to shame. In the first round, the national team narrowly beat Vietnam 3-2, squeaking out three points thanks to Wu Lei's injury-time winner. In the second round, I went to Vietnam's home ground. This time, the Chinese team was hit directly by their opponents. In the first and second half, China conceded three goals in a row and eventually lost 1-3 to Vietnam, refreshing the lower limit of Chinese soccer!

Vietnam were placed in the third slot in this group draw and they are likely to meet China again and the Chinese men's soccer team could get a chance to get revenge. A win over their opponents would brighten China's qualification prospects, but another loss to Vietnam could even see the national soccer team squeezed to the bottom of the group, ending their Asian Cup journey in humiliation.
